Loading...

宝塔面板自动备份设置,全方位守护你的网站数据安全

当前位置:首页 > 宝塔面板

    宝塔面板自动备份设置,全方位守护你的网站数据安全

    发布时间:2025-12-15 00:00

    宝塔面板自动备份设置,全方位守护你的网站数据安全

    在网站运维管理中,数据是无可争议的核心资产。一次意外的服务器故障、操作失误或恶意攻击,都可能导致宝贵的数据丢失,给业务带来难以估量的损失。因此,建立一套可靠、自动化的备份机制,是每一位网站管理者必须重视的“生命线”。宝塔面板作为一款广受欢迎的服务器管理软件,其内置的强大备份功能,让这一关键任务变得前所未有的简单和高效。本文将深入探讨如何利用宝塔面板,为你的网站和数据搭建一套坚不可摧的自动化安全防线。

    一、为何必须启用自动备份?

    在深入设置之前,我们首先要从理念上认识到自动备份的极端重要性。

    应对未知风险:服务器硬件故障、云服务商偶发问题、软件冲突等不可预见的风险随时可能发生。防御人为失误:即使是经验丰富的管理员,也难免在执行rm -rf这类命令或修改关键配置时出现差错。抵御恶意攻击:网站被挂马、数据库被勒索病毒加密等情况时有发生,一份干净的备份是最后的救命稻草。实现“设定即忘”:手动备份不仅繁琐,而且极易被遗忘。自动备份能将你从重复的劳动中解放出来,确保备份任务持续、稳定地执行。

    核心目标:通过宝塔面板的自动备份设置,实现网站文件、数据库等重要数据的定期、离线、多版本保存。

    二、备份前的核心准备工作

    “工欲善其事,必先利其器。”在开启自动备份前,做好以下准备能让你的备份策略事半功倍。

    选择合适的备份存储位置

    服务器磁盘:最快速,但不安全。若服务器整体故障,备份将一同丢失。仅适用于短期临时备份。云存储(对象存储):这是宝塔面板自动备份的推荐方案。例如阿里云OSS、腾讯云COS、七牛云Kodo等。它们提供高可靠性、高可用性和近乎无限的扩展能力,并且成本低廉。FTP存储或远程服务器:如果你拥有其他服务器或FTP空间,也可作为备份目的地,实现数据异地分离。

    在宝塔面板中配置备份存储进入宝塔面板,在“软件商店”中搜索并安装你计划使用的云存储插件(如“阿里云OSS”、“腾讯云COS”等)。安装完成后,进入插件,根据指引填入Access Key、Secret Key、存储空间名称(Bucket)等认证信息。完成配置后,该存储位置便会出现在备份设置选项中。

    三、详解宝塔面板自动备份设置步骤

    宝塔面板的自动备份功能主要围绕“计划任务”核心模块展开。

    1. 设置网站文件自动备份

    网站文件包括你所有的程序代码、上传的图片、主题、插件等。

    路径:登录宝塔面板 -> 点击左侧“计划任务”。任务类型:选择“备份网站”。执行周期:这是自动备份的灵魂设置。你需要根据网站更新频率来决定:高频更新站点(如博客、新闻站):建议选择“每天”执行一次,并在“时间”中选择网站访问量最低的时段(如凌晨)。低频更新站点(企业官网):可选择“每星期”或“每几天”执行一次。备份位置:务必选择之前已配置好的云存储,而不是默认的服务器磁盘。保留最新版本数:这是一个非常实用的功能,用于自动清理旧备份,避免存储空间被无限占用。例如设置为“5”,系统将始终只保留最新的5份备份,在创建第6份时会自动删除最老的那一份。最后点击“添加任务”。任务添加后,你可以立即点击“执行”测试一次,确保备份能成功上传到云存储。

    2. 设置数据库自动备份

    数据库承载了网站的动态内容,如文章、用户、评论等,其重要性不言而喻。

    路径:同样在“计划任务”中。任务类型:选择“备份数据库”。执行周期:通常建议与网站文件备份频率保持一致,或设置得更高。例如,对于内容型网站,数据库可能比文件更新更频繁,可以设置为“每天”。备份位置:同样,强烈推荐选择云存储。保留版本:同样设置一个合理的数字,如10份。点击“添加任务”完成设置。

    进阶技巧:对于超大型数据库,全量备份可能耗时过长。你可以考虑结合数据库的主从复制功能,在从库上进行备份,以减少对主站性能的影响。

    四、构建最佳备份策略与注意事项

    仅仅开启自动备份还不够,一个健壮的策略需要考虑更多维度。

    遵循“3-2-1备份原则”:3:至少保存3个备份副本。2:将备份存储在2种不同的介质上(例如:服务器磁盘 + 云存储)。1:其中1份备份存放在异地(云存储天然满足此条件)。定期验证备份的有效性:自动备份成功,不代表备份文件是有效可恢复的。建议每隔一段时间(如一个季度),随机抽取一份备份文件,在一个测试环境中进行恢复演练,确保数据完整且可用。注意敏感数据安全:确保云存储的访问密钥(Access Keys)得到妥善保管,遵循最小权限原则。定期轮换密钥以提升安全性。利用宝塔的“一键还原”功能:当真正需要恢复时,宝塔面板提供了便捷的还原入口。在“网站”或“数据库”页面,找到对应的备份记录,点击“还原”即可,大大降低了恢复操作的难度。

    五、常见问题与排查(FAQ)

    Q:备份任务失败,如何排查?A:首先点击计划任务列表中的“日志”,查看详细错误信息。常见原因有:云存储配置信息错误、存储空间已满、服务器网络连接问题等。Q:备份文件占用空间过大怎么办?A:检查并调低“保留版本数”。对于文件备份,可以检查网站中是否存在不必要的日志文件、缓存文件,在备份前将其排除(此操作需一定技术基础)。Q:如何备份多个网站和数据库?A:宝塔面板的计划任务允许你为每一个网站、每一个数据库单独创建备份任务。你需要为每一个需要备份的对象重复上述步骤,并可以分别设置不同的执行周期。

    通过以上系统性的设置与策略规划,你的宝塔面板就已经构建起了一套7x24小时不间断工作的数据守护系统。它将无声地运行在后台,让你能够高枕无忧,专注于网站的业务发展,因为你知道,无论发生何种意外,你始终拥有一条安全可靠的退路。